MTD INAUGURATES ITS COAL TERMINAL IN JAVA ISLAND
Press Release – MTD Group of Malaysia, one of prominent key players in the development of infrastructure in Malaysia, today inaugurated their coal terminal project at Cigading Port, Cilegon, Banten Indonesia - Cigading International Bulk Terminal.
The historical moment was inaugurated by Governor of the Province of Banten , Hajah Ratu Atut Chosiyah, and witnessed by Head of Office - Directorate General for Sea Transportation, Ministry of Transportation of Republic of Indonesia, Capt B. Soegiharto. Also present at the event were President & CEO of MTD Group, YBhg Dato’ Azmil Khalid; President Director of PT Krakatau Steel (KS), Fazwar Bujang; President Director of PT Krakatau Bandar Samudera (KBS), Zamhari Hamid; MTD Directors and senior management team.
PT Cigading International Bulk Terminal (CIBT) has secured the exclusive rights from PT Krakatau Bandar Samudera to develop, run and operate the coal terminal for the loading, stacking and discharging for export of coal at the Cigading Port, Indonesia for the period of 32 years on 13th July 2007.
The company is a 95% subsidiary of Sinomast Metacorp (Labuan) Ltd; a 50:50 joint-venture company between Metacorp Berhad (Metacorp) and Indonesia’s PT. Bintang Sinomast Limited. Metacorp inturn, a subsidiary of Malaysia’s conglomerate MTD Capital Berhad, is engaged among others in building and highway constructions, toll management, manufacturing of construction materials, property development, energy and waste management.

About Cigading International Bulk Terminal and Its Partners
PT. Cigading International Bulk Terminal (CIBT) is a company that is 95 % owned by Sinomast Metacorp (Labuan) Ltd. a 50-50 joint venture between Metacorp Berhad (Metacorp) and PT Bintang Sinomast Limited. Metacorp is a subsidiary of MTD Capital Bhd, a Malaysian conglomerate and PT Bintang Sinomast Limited is an international joint venture. Currently CIBT continues to establish a strong and professional management team which has a commitment to be faithful to the company's vision and mission. About PT Bintang Sinomast Limited
PT Bintang Sinomast Limited is an international joint venture company with experience and expertise in operating barges and ship towing, mine engineering, and bulk cargo logistics.
About PT Krakatau Bandar Samudera (KBS)
PT Krakatau Bandar Samudera is a business unit which concentrates on handling bulk in the form of raw iron ore, dry bulk (gypsum, raw sugar, corn, soybeans and others) and other cargo such as coal and scrap. It operates in Cigading Port, an area where the Cilegon heavy industry zone is located. For further information please visit http://www.cigadingport.com
